Purchased a 2001 Mazda Miata new, transmission was hard shifting from day 1 taken in for repairs numerous times, finally resulted in trans. Locking in neutral and car would not move resulting in a very serious situation. No accident occurred during this period and Mazda would not repair car because it was out of warranty at this time. Car was fixing by independent trans. Shop and paid for by me.

I purchased a used 2005 Mazda Miata 5-speed in April 2006 with 7860 miles on the odometer from the local Chrysler dealer. I had not driven the vehicle out of town until October 2006. On the interstate highway I noticed the vehicle had inadequate power to safely drive at the speed limit (80 mph). Top speed is only 82 mph @ 4200 rpm in fifth gear (should be 120 mph plus) and acceleration up a hill is bad. I must downshift and floor the accelerator to maintain speed up hill and the cruise control will not hold the speed. Trying to pass a slow vehicle uphill is almost impossible. The vehicle is in the local Mazda dealer's service department where they have not found the cause of the problem. I have had the vehicle serviced as required at the Mazda dealer and have even replaced the air filter when not required. This vehicle is unsafe to drive other than on flat, low speed, city roads.
